- Title
Fibrinolysis: A new therapeutic target.
- Authors
Fletcher, Daniel J.
- Abstract
The article discusses the therapeutic use of fibrinolysis in veterinary medicine. It highlights the clinical utility of antifibrinoytic drugs which is beneficial to dogs compare to people and other species. However, it states that the studies regarding safety, efficacy, and appropriate dosing of these drugs are urgently needed. On the hand, a study is presented describing the effectiveness of these drugs during a surgery on a racing greyhound with appendicular bone tumor.
